皖南山区学生并殖吸虫感染现状调查分析

摘要:  目的  了解皖南山区学生并殖吸虫感染现状及其易感因素。 方法  采用随机整群抽样的方法,采集黄山市936名小学生末梢血,利用酶联免疫吸附试验(ELISA)法检测血清中并殖吸虫特异抗体IgM和IgG,以确定其感染情况;同时进行《并殖吸虫易感因素》的问卷调查,分析其感染的危险因素。  结果  并殖吸虫总感染率为12.07%(113/936),各县区感染率的差异具有统计学意义(P<0.05);单因素分析结果显示,在不同性别、是否食用溪蟹、饮用水源不同、是否喝生水及对并殖吸虫知识不同知晓情况的调查对象中,其感染率的差异具有统计学意义(P<0.05)。 结论  黄山市小学生并殖吸虫感染率较高,该地区仍是并殖吸虫流行的疫源地。男性、食用溪蟹及不了解并殖吸虫预防知识的人群更易感染并殖吸虫,应作为重点防治对象。

Abstract:

Objective  To investigate the Paragonimus infection status and predisposing factors to this species in primary school students living in the mountain areas of southern Anhui province. Methods  By random cluster sampling method, we conducted a survey on 936 students in Huangshan City by obtaining the peripheral blood samples which were determined for the Paragonimus specific antibodies(IgM and IgG) by ELISA to examine the infection status. Besides, self-programmed questionnaire on the susceptibility to Paragonimus infection was performed to analyze risk factors. Results  The overall infection rate with Paragonimus was 12.07% (113/936), and varied significantly in students from different areas(P<0.05). Single factor analysis showed that the infection rate was dissimilar in different genders, and students with or without history of ingestion of crabs, intake of unboiled water or drinking water from different sources, as well as knowledge and awareness of Paragonimus infection(P<0.05). Conclusion  Higher infection rate with Paragonimus was found in the elementary school students living in Huangshan City, suggesting that this area remains endemic focus of this species. And prevention should be weighed on the male students, and those with habit of eating crabs and poor knowledge on Paragonimus infection, since they are susceptible population.
